The fourth edition of ACCOUNTEX SPAIN 2025, which will take place on November 5 and 6 at IFEMA Madrid, is presented as a decisive meeting point for professional firms, advisory services, and companies in a context marked by digital transformation and regulatory changes.

Electronic invoicing, AI, and cybersecurity: the keys to ACCOUNTEX SPAIN 2025

 

A key moment for professional firms

Digitalization has become a strategic axis to ensure competitiveness. This year, one of the main protagonists will be electronic invoicing, which is entering its final implementation phase for both companies and firms. Its mandatory nature represents a true transformation in the relationship with clients, suppliers, and the Administration itself.

The conference program will also address topics of great relevance such as taxation, compliance, labor management, and business models, offering a comprehensive view of current challenges.

VERI*FACTU, AI, and legal risks

Among the most outstanding presentations is the unveiling of the advances of the VERI*FACTU system, led by professionals from the Tax Agency. In addition, there will be discussions on the legal risks of using Artificial Intelligence, with interventions from experts from the AEAT and academic institutions such as the UPC.

A particularly innovative moment will be the debate on the future of the profession, bringing together five human references and an AI on the same panel to reflect on the impact of technology on professional practice.

Cybersecurity and regulatory compliance

Cybersecurity will also play a leading role, linked to the regulatory requirements of the Anti-Fraud Law and the Create and Grow Law, which compel companies to review processes, tools, and compliance criteria.

Likewise, structural challenges of the sector will be addressed, such as the shortage of qualified professionals, people management, and generational turnover in professional firms.

Networking and real experiences

ACCOUNTEX SPAIN 2025 will feature the participation of more than 160 exhibiting companies and 10,000 professionals, as well as speakers from renowned firms such as Talenom, CE Consulting, ETL Global, AyudaT Pymes, Afianza, and IUS Time. The goal is to share success stories and practical experiences, tailored to the reality of different territories.

As Cristina Claveria Visa, the event's fair director, points out, this event has established itself as the ideal space where professional firms can connect, learn, and generate added value for their clients.
